Super Clown 3: Revenge

Release date : Nov 08, 2022 ( 2 years ago )

Sorcerer and his army has captured Stars who keep peace in world. So Super Clown is only brave hero who can defeat enemy army and evil leaders to save Stars


Quick Links

© Rubigames. All Rights Reserved.